Abstract

The invention relates to a flushing mechanism of a wide-mouth bottle automatic rotary washer. A single guide post is adopted to drive and support a thrust jet to move; the structure not only ensures that the thrust jet can extend into the bottle body to follow a bottle washing, but also ensures that the processing and assembling is simple and saves both time and labor; The thrust jet can not be blocked; and the structure is simple. In addition, the thrust pipe is an interlayer pipe, the inner pipe of which is a gas pipeline and the outer pipe is a liquid passage. The structure leads the washing to be more completely and can ensure the washing result.

Background technology
Existing full-automatic bottle cleaning machine mainly comprises the flat-top chain transfer mechanism, transmission mechanism, the bottle cleaning machine structure, frame, parts such as electrical equipment, transmission mechanism is by reductor, gear, compositions such as main shaft, reductor is positioned at frame, reductor is by the gear driven spindle operation, the bottle cleaning machine structure comprises the water feeding machine structure, conduit, distributor, bottle gripper, nozzle, the rotating disk of support nozzle mechanism and bottle gripper, coupling block, turn over bottle guide rail etc., rotating disk by coupling block by the main shaft driven rotary, a plurality of nozzles and bottle gripper are evenly distributed on the rotating disk along circumference, distributor is positioned at rotating disk top and corresponding with each nozzle location, and the water feeding machine structure supplies water to distributor by conduit.Initial bottle bottleneck upwards, when bottle along turn over bottle guide rail rotate turn over turnback after, bottleneck down, nozzle washes by the design station, after flushing finished, bottle turned over turnback and resets along turning over a bottle guide rail again.Existing nozzle mechanism is generally the jet pipe that fixedly installs, and during flushing, jet pipe is positioned at the downside of handstand bottle body and bottleneck, and this structure developing result is relatively poor.General in addition jet pipe or be single liquid wash, adopt the jet pipe of gas-liquid one to wash and dry up, the delay moisture content that the former washes in the bottle of back is difficult for empty doing, the latter is owing to adopt the jet pipe of one to realize washing and drying up, therefore washing when drying up, the moisture content that is trapped in the jet pipe is directed onto in the bottle again, so still has delay moisture content in the bottle, can't guarantee rinsing quality.The applicant proposes the utility application that name is called a kind of nozzle mechanism of full automatic rotary type bottle cleaning machine to State Intellectual Property Office personally on August 16th, 2006, this structure has realized that jet pipe can stretch into interior tracking of bottle and dash bottle, its flushing is more thorough, can effectively guarantee rinsing quality, but because its structure that adopts two leads and slider support and drive the jet pipe motion, the precision that needs when processing and assembling is higher, the stuck phenomenon of jet pipe takes place easily, its structure more complicated relatively wastes time and energy at fit in addition.

The specific embodiment
Referring to Fig. 1 to Fig. 6, a kind of preferred embodiment of flushing machine of a kind of wide-mouth bottle full automatic rotary type bottle cleaning machine of the present invention is shown, comprise framework platform 1 and be arranged on this framework platform top and drive the rotating disk 2 that rotates by main shaft 3, the edge circumferentially evenly is provided with a plurality of jet pipes moving up and down 4 between described rotating disk and the framework platform, corresponding described jet pipe is correspondingly configured on the described rotating disk a plurality of through holes 20, the top of each described jet pipe is passed corresponding through hole 20 and can be extend in the wide-mouth bottleneck of being inverted side disposed thereon, the other end of described jet pipe communicates with water inlet and/or airway 5, be provided with a plurality of positioning and guidings covers 6 along circumferential corresponding described through hole 20 between described rotating disk 2 and the framework platform 1, the inner chamber of each positioning and guiding cover 6 communicates with corresponding described through hole, the upper end of each positioning and guiding cover 6 is fixed on the rotating disk, each positioning sleeve inside is provided with a lead 7 that can slide up and down along its inner chamber, this lead upper end is formed with downwards on the bar shaped shrinkage pool 70 that allows the insertion of jet pipe the latter half, described jet pipe 4 is fixed in this shrinkage pool, this shrinkage pool bottom is provided with the intercommunicating pore 71 that jet pipe 4 communicates with conduit 5, described positioning and guiding overlaps has opened strip gab 60 vertically on 6 sidewalls, described conduit passes described strip gab and described intercommunicating pore 71 is communicated with described jet pipe, the distance that described jet pipe moves up and down is less than the axial distance of described strip gab, described jet pipe moves up and down and is limited in the strip gab, described lead 7 stretches out described positioning sleeve and is provided with roller 8 in its bottom, described framework platform 1 is along circumferentially being provided with the guide rail 9 with particular track, this guide rail is in order to control moving up and down of described jet pipe 4, this guide rail is positioned at the downside of described roller, its upper end has a guide pass 93, described roller rolls on this guide pass, owing to adopt single lead 7 to drive also to support jet pipe 4 motions, this structure not only makes jet pipe 4 to stretch into to follow the tracks of in the bottle dashes bottle but also processing and assembles simple and time saving and energy saving, jet pipe is difficult for taking place stuck phenomenon, simple in structure.
Described guide rail 9 upper surfaces comprise tilting ascent stage guide pass 90, level keeps section guide pass 91 and inclination descending branch guide pass 92, the full automatic rotary type bottle washing machine generally comprises three phases, the one, bottleneck put up turn over turnback in the bottle gripper then and make the bottleneck stage down, the 2nd, the rinse stage of carrying out according to rinsing requirement, the 3rd, turn over turnback after flushing finishes and recover the bottleneck stage up, three guide pass of described guide rail 9 are corresponding with above-mentioned three phases respectively, described roller 8 rolls on this guide pass, rises gradually and enters in the bottleneck thereby form to drive nozzle, in bottleneck, keep washing and descend gradually and withdraw from the bottleneck three phases.
Each described jet pipe 4 is the interlayer pipe, pipe 40 is a gas pipeline in it, outer tube 41 is a fluid pipeline, described lead shrinkage pool 70 bottoms are respectively equipped with the intercommunicating pore 71 that two jet pipes communicate with conduit, described two conduits pass described strip gab 60 respectively and corresponding intercommunicating pore communicates with jet pipe, liquid is generally warm water or hot water (being sterilization water during plastic bottle) herein, realized gas-liquid separation, therefore dry up the delay moisture content in the bottle more up hill and dale, make that cleaning is more thorough, can effectively guarantee developing result.
Each described positioning and guiding overlaps 6 upper ends and has a big end 61, described positioning and guiding cover 6 is passed down through described through hole 20, its big end 61 leans the upper surface at rotating disk 2, the periphery of described big end 61 is provided with half through hole 62 vertically, one screw 63 passes this half through hole and makes described big end and rotating disk Joint, it is fastening fixing that this structure makes that fairlead 6 obtains, in the course of the work can the occurrence positions skew.
U-lag 78 has been opened in described lead lower end, described roller 8 parts are contained in this U-lag 78, link together with described lead 7 by a bearing pin 79, roller and bearing pin are hinged, thereby guarantee that roller is rotatable, this structure greatly reduces the friction between guide pass and the roller, has prolonged the life-span of guide pass, thereby guarantees the normal operation of bottle washing machine.
Described lead 7 upper ends have is with externally threaded projection 72, a downward cavity 73 is opened in the upper end of this projection 72, the corresponding position of described jet pipe periphery wall is formed with the boss 42 that is contained in the cavity 73, one thread cap 43 with internal thread is fixed together described lead 7 with described jet pipe, this structure makes jet pipe 4 can be fastened on the lead, can not be offset in the course of the work, make lead in the process of sliding up and down, stuck phenomenon can not take place.
Corresponding two intercommunicating pore 71 places of the outer wall of described lead 7 are provided with the depression 74 that a bottom surface is the plane, be provided with a cover plate 75 in this depression 74, this cover plate is affixed by screw 76 and described lead, opens two holes 77 that allow two conduits to pass respectively on the described cover plate 75.
Described bearing pin 79 has and stretches out described lead 7 one external parts 80, this external part is provided with another roller 81, corresponding described inclination descending branch guide pass 92 places are provided with another guide rail 10 on the described framework platform 1, the lower surface of this another guide rail has an inclination decline guide pass, the inclination angle of this inclination decline guide pass and length are identical with the inclination angle and the length of described inclination descending branch guide pass 92, the inclination decline guide pass of described another guide rail 10 is positioned at the top of described another roller 81, this structure makes when jet pipe when wash bottle finishes can not stretch out in bottleneck just in case stuck phenomenon takes place, the inclination decline guide pass of described another guide rail is pushed down described another roller 81, force the inclination decline guide pass motion of described another guide rail 10, thereby thereby force to stretch out in jet pipe 4 bottlenecks, form the anti-jamming guarantee in second road.
